In the twelfth year of Yongli, Zheng Chenggong established the town of Huwei.
Its soldiers are all selected from the elite of the official army, and they are paid three or four taels per month.
Zheng Chenggong ordered the man to make thick armor, iron armor, arms, skirts, iron shoes, etc. He also made an iron mask, only revealing his eyes, ears, mouth and nose, and painted colorful like a ghost, holding a horse and a big knife in his hand, and his name was Iron Man.
Because they have to wear more than thirty pounds of heavy armor, the physical exertion of the Iron Man Army is extremely great. Therefore, meat must be eaten at every meal, and the amount of food is also two or three times that of ordinary soldiers.
Even with Zheng Chenggong's family background, he can only raise 5,000 Iron Man Army, but the Iron Man Army is definitely trustworthy.
Not long ago, when the Ming army attacked Zhenjiang, Zheng Chenggong ordered the Iron Man Army to seize the top of Yinshan, the gateway to Zhenjiang.
The Qing army commander Guan Zhongzhong led a mixed army of 15,000 Manchus and Han to meet the battle.
In his opinion, with three times the strength of the Ming army, he could eat his opponent in one fell swoop.
It's just that the result made Guan Xiaozhong never expect that neither infantry nor cavalry would have the slightest advantage in the impact on the Iron Man Army's rattan soldiers. After a fierce battle, only 40 of the 4,000 elite cavalry of the Qing army fled back.
At this point, the Iron Man Army became famous in the first battle.
